Senate Resolution 10 honoring the life of Johnny Carson

 

BRIEF

   The Resolution follows the January 23, 2005 death of Comedian and former Tonight Show host, Johnny Carson.  

  The Nebraskan, former Navy ensign and ‘late night king of comedy’ is mourned by the Senate and honored for his 30 years on the Tonight Show.

   A copy of the Resolution will be sent to Mr. Carson’s family.

 

Sponsor: Senator Ben Nelson (D-NE)

Vote: Passed Senate by Unanimous Consent (Jan. 25, 2004)

   S. Res.10

   Whereas Johnny Carson, a friend to the United States Senate, passed away January 23, 2005;

   Whereas Johnny Carson was a philanthropist, friend, and favorite Nebraska native son;

   Whereas Johnny Carson was born in Iowa, raised in Norfolk, Nebraska, and made famous in Hollywood as a late night friend to all of America;

   Whereas Johnny Carson served in the United States Navy as an ensign during World War II;

   Whereas Johnny Carson late hosted ``The Tonight Show'' for 30 years;

   Whereas Johnny Carson was best known as America's late night king of comedy;

   Whereas Johnny Carson was one of the biggest stars in Hollywood but never forgot his roots;

   Whereas Johnny Carson was respected by his colleagues as a gentleman; and

   Whereas Johnny Carson was bright and witty, and always set the highest of standards for his performances: Now, therefore, be it

    Resolved, That the Senate--

    (1) mourns the loss of Johnny Carson;

    (2) recognizes the contributions of Johnny Carson to his home State of Nebraska;

    (3) admires the sense of humor and late night presence of Johnny Carson in homes in the United States for over 30 years;

    (4) expresses gratitude for the lifetime of memories Johnny Carson provided; and

    (5) directs the Secretary of the Senate to transmit an enrolled copy of this resolution to the family of Johnny Carson.
